Office/Unit/Project Descriptionย 

UNDP is the knowledge frontier organization for sustainable development in the UN Development System and serves as the integrator for collective action to realize the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). UNDPโ€™s policy work carried out at HQ, Regional and Country Office levels forms a contiguous spectrum of deep local knowledge to cutting-edge global perspectives and advocacy. In this context, UNDP invests in the Global Policy Network (GPN), a network of field-based and global technical expertise across a wide range of knowledge domains and in support of the signature solutions and organizational capabilities envisioned in the Strategic Plan.

Within the GPN, the Bureau for Policy and Programme Support (BPPS) has the responsibility for developing all relevant policy and guidance to support the results of UNDPโ€™s Strategic Plan. BPPSโ€™s staff provides technical advice to Country Offices; advocates for UNDP corporate messages, represents UNDP at multi-stakeholder fora including public-private dialogues, government and civil society dialogues, South-South and Triangular cooperation initiatives, and engages in UN inter-agency coordination in specific thematic areas. BPPS assists UNDP and partners to achieve higher quality development results through an integrated approach that links results-based management and performance monitoring with more effective and new ways of working. BPPS supports UNDP and partners to be more innovative, knowledge and data driven including in its programme support efforts in close coordination and thematic synergy with the Crisis Bureau (CB). One of the priorities for the GPN is to better map the competencies, experience and capacities of UNDPโ€™s global workforce, in order to tap the skills needed to implement multidisciplinary solutions to development challenges as well as those related to crisis prevention and recovery.ย 

The Front Office of BPPS is responsible for the smooth and seamless management of the substantive flow of information to and from BPPS, coordinating effective internal communications with BPPS teams, other Bureaus, the UNDP Executive Office, as well as communications with external partners. The Front Office plans and coordinates the BPPS Director and BPPS Deputy Directorโ€™s internal and external interactions and interventions based on priorities and agendas, in close collaboration with technical teams and other Bureaus as needed, ensuring the Director and Deputy Directorโ€™s successful provision of political leadership, strategic guidance, and managerial as well as programmatic priorities in full compliance with UNDPโ€™s mandate. The BPPS Front Office is also responsible for the effective coordination with the Chief of the Joint Directorate, GPN in the interpolation of activities and strategies with the Crises Bureau.

In close collaboration with the rest of the Front Office, the Coordination Support Analyst will liaise with BPPS teams, other Bureaus and the UNDP Executive Office on correspondence and other items that require action, ensure proper tracking of responses and monitoring of deadlines. In doing so, the Coordination Support Analyst will support the coordination, analysis and integration of substantive inputs from the various BPPS / GPN units into the work of BPPS, GPN and UNDP, on strategic and policy matters that are predominantly substantive and sensitive in nature.

Scope of Work

Ensure effective coordinationย 

Act as BPPS focal point for regular correspondence items from the Executive Office, tasking out to concerned teams in BPPS and processing responses and clearances in respect of deadlines. When appropriate, liaise with other Bureaus for coordinated responses.ย  Task out and monitor the timely submission of briefing notes from technical teams, and undertake a first review for suitability of content, template, length, for subsequent processing of the Special Assistants. Support BPPS engagement in global fora such as UNGA, HLPF, global Conferences, etc., as well as internal processes such as the Executive Board, for a smooth preparation and engagement of BPPS and of UNDP Senior Management.ย  Keep updated track records of status of submissions and deadlines to facilitate follow up, keeping the BPPS Front Office regularly updated.ย  Assist in the validation, analysis, reporting of progress against the Bureauโ€™s Annual Work Plan.

Ensure effective internal communications and knowledge management

Draft minutes/ summary notes of meetings and special sessions, design PPT presentations, draft meeting materials when requested, incorporating technical imputs as needed. Provide logistic support to the organization of staff meetings such as townhalls, retreats, workshops, board meetings, Open Office hours, etc. Proactively support the development and buy-in of AI-led tools for the benefit of BPPS colleagues, for example, for the development of briefing notes. Monitor the BPPS online tool of 2025 major global processes and events, following up with teams as needed to ensure the information is always up to date.ย  Act as focal point in the BPPS Front Office for GPN Digital Spaces, coordinating with GPN colleagues as needed and keeping the digital spaces up to date. Keepย  repositories of information (e.g. Microsoft Teams channels) regularly updated, ensuring information is properly organized, easily accessible to the right audiences, and regularly up.

Support external engagements of the BPPS Director and Deputy Director

Support mission planning and preparation for the Director and Deputy Director, ensuring that all needed materials are available on time, and following up with technical teams and communications colleagues as needed. Constantly track and monitor information to feed into reporting exercises of the BPPS Management, such as the Gender Compact between the BPPS Director and UNDP Administrator. Undertake research to support the development of talking points and presentations for BPPS Senior Management.ย  Perform other responsibilities Proactively familiarize themselves with strategic priorities of BPPS, such as the Moonshots of the current UNDP Strategic Plan, the UN High-Impact Initiatives (HII), etc.

The incumbent performs other duties within their functional profile as deemed necessary for the efficient functioning of the Office and the Organization

Institutional Arrangement

The Coordination Support Analyst will work under direct supervision of the Special Assistant of the BPPS Director and in close collaboration with the rest of the BPPS Front Office.

Minimum Qualifications of the Successful IPSA

Min. Education requirements

An Advanced university degree ( Masterโ€™s degree or equivalent) in Management, Communications, Economics, Business Administration, International Relations, Human Rights, Political Science, or other closely related area is required.ย  OR A first-level university degree (bachelorโ€™s degree) in the areas staed above, in combination with an additional two years of qualifying experience will be given due consideration in lieu of the advanced university degreeย 

Min. years of relevant work experience ย ย ย ย ย ย ย ย ย ย ย ย ย ย ย ย 

A minimum of 2 years of relevant experience in coordination and communications with multiple internal and external audiences (with a masterโ€™s degree), or four years (with a bachelorโ€™s degree), is required.

Required skills ย ย ย ย ย ย 

Experience in supporting senior management in a fast-paced work environment is required. Proven ability to meet tight deadlines without compromising the quality of work is required.

Desired skills in addition to the competencies covered in the Competencies section

Working experience in UN or other international organization, and basic knowledge of UNDP policies, procedures and practices is an asset.ย  Experience in Front Office or similar functions or and rhythm is highly desiderable.ย  Demonstrable experience working in research, analysis and knowledge management is highly desirable. Experience at international level and with developing or developed countries is desirable. Proven track record of solid understanding of, and interest in, the SDGs and Agenda 2030 is desired.ย 

Required Language(s)ย 

Fluency in English, with excellent writing, presentation and communication skills is required.ย  Working proficiency in any other UN language is an asset.
